About Arnica
Arnica is redefining application security by meeting developers where they work. With pipelineless, developer-native workflows, Arnica enables AppSec and engineering teams to collaborate in real time, fixing the right risks at the right time without slowing down development velocity. We go beyond visibility by delivering 100% code coverage from day one, contextualized risk prioritization, and automated mitigations directly in Slack, Microsoft Teams, pull requests, and issue trackers. Our platform includes free ASPM capabilities such as SAST, SCA, IaC, SBOM inventories, package reputation, license scanning, secret detection, and git hardening, so security teams get full visibility without cost barriers. Paid workflows turn that visibility into action with AI-assisted fixes and automation that shrink backlogs and prevent new risks in production. With Arnica, security teams become more productive than developers, a first in the industry. And now with the release of Arnie, our agentic enforcer, teams can go even further by embedding secure coding rules into AI agents and development workflows. Arnie ensures AI-generated and human-written code follows secure standards from the start, making security a default part of software creation.
